**Q: What is abrasive slurry, and how is it used in internal channel polishing?**
A: Abrasive slurry is a mixture of finely ground abrasives suspended in a liquid medium, designed for polishing surfaces. In internal channel polishing, this slurry is introduced into the channels of materials—typically metals or ceramics—where it works to smooth out imperfections and enhance surface finishes. The process utilizes the motion of the slurry combined with the abrasives to achieve a high level of polish in hard-to-reach areas.
**Q: What are the advantages of using abrasive slurry for internal channel polishing?**
A: There are several notable advantages to using abrasive slurry for internal channel polishing:
1. **Enhanced Surface Finish**: Abrasive slurry can produce a superior surface finish compared to traditional polishing methods. It effectively removes small defects and achieves a mirror-like finish, which is crucial for applications requiring high precision.
2. **Access to Hard-to-Reach Areas**: Internal channels often pose challenges for conventional polishing techniques. Abrasive slurry can easily penetrate these areas, ensuring that even the most intricate geometries receive a thorough polish.
3. **Time Efficiency**: The use of abrasive slurry can significantly reduce polishing time. The simultaneous action of the liquid and abrasives allows for faster material removal, leading to increased productivity.
4. **Versatility**: Different types of abrasive slurry can be tailored to various materials and finishing requirements. This versatility makes it suitable for industries ranging from aerospace to medical device manufacturing.
5. **Consistency**: Automated or semi-automated systems using abrasive slurry can provide consistent results, leading to higher quality control and reduced variability in production.

**Q: How does one choose the right abrasive slurry for their application?**
A: When selecting the appropriate abrasive slurry, it is essential to consider the material being polished, the desired surface finish, and the specific geometry of the channels. Conducting small-scale tests can help determine the best combination of abrasives and slurry properties for optimal results.
